Essential Ingredients You Need
You only need simple pantry staples for this recipe. We use a mix of black beans and kidney beans for texture. Diced tomatoes and tomato paste create a rich base. Spices like cumin, chili powder, and smoked paprika add incredible depth.
Moreover, onions, garlic, and bell peppers form a flavorful aromatic foundation. Finally, vegetable broth brings all the ingredients together seamlessly.
Ingredient | Quantity | Recipe Purpose |
|---|---|---|
Black Beans | 1 can (rinsed) | Provides a hearty, protein-rich base |
Kidney Beans | 1 can (rinsed) | Adds texture and robust flavor |
Diced Tomatoes | 2 cans (14 oz each) | Creates the rich tomato broth |
Yellow Onion | 1 large (diced) | Builds the aromatic flavor foundation |
Bell Pepper | 1 large (chopped) | Adds sweet crunch and vibrant color |
Chili Powder | 2 tablespoons | Delivers the classic warm chili spice |
Step-by-Step Instructions
First, heat a little olive oil in a large soup pot over medium heat. Add the diced onion and chopped bell pepper. Sauté them gently until they turn soft and translucent. Next, toss in the minced garlic and cook for one more minute.
Add all your dry spices directly to the vegetable mix. Stir constantly for thirty seconds to toast the spices. Then, pour in the diced tomatoes, black beans, kidney beans, and vegetable broth. Stir everything very well.
Bring the liquid to a gentle boil. Afterward, lower the heat and let the chili simmer uncovered. Simmer it for thirty minutes so the flavors thicken nicely. Stir occasionally to prevent sticking. Taste the chili and adjust the salt if necessary.

Proper Storage Tips
You can store leftover chili very easily. Keep it in an airtight container inside your refrigerator. It stays fresh and delicious for up to five days.
In fact, the flavors improve even more after sitting overnight. Therefore, this recipe makes amazing leftovers. You can also freeze the chili for up to three months. Thaw it overnight in the fridge before reheating it gently on the stove.
